DD.WellWorkover.Cloud/AsbCloudDb/Migrations/20230327212807_WITS_GTR_manual_hypertable.cs

24 lines
902 B
C#

using Microsoft.EntityFrameworkCore.Migrations;
#nullable disable
namespace AsbCloudDb.Migrations
{
public partial class WITS_GTR_manual_hypertable : Migration
{
protected override void Up(MigrationBuilder migrationBuilder)
{
migrationBuilder.Sql
("SELECT create_hypertable('t_wits_base','time','id_telemetry',chunk_time_interval => INTERVAL '5 day'); " +
"SELECT create_hypertable('t_wits_string','time','id_telemetry',chunk_time_interval => INTERVAL '5 day'); " +
"SELECT create_hypertable('t_wits_float','time','id_telemetry',chunk_time_interval => INTERVAL '5 day'); " +
"SELECT create_hypertable('t_wits_int','time','id_telemetry',chunk_time_interval => INTERVAL '5 day'); ");
}
protected override void Down(MigrationBuilder migrationBuilder)
{
}
}
}